Core Viewpoint - The "Phosphate Full Tailings Filling Mining Technology" developed by Zhonglan Lianhai Design Research Institute has been recognized in the "Directory of Advanced Applicable Technologies for Mineral Resource Conservation and Comprehensive Utilization (2025 Edition)" and has successfully implemented 15 projects across major phosphate mining bases in China, significantly reducing tailings land use and carbon emissions while promoting resource efficiency and environmental protection [1][2]. Group 1 - The technology has been applied since 2017 in major phosphate mining bases in Guizhou, Hubei, and Sichuan, showcasing significant core advantages and implementation effectiveness [2]. - The technology simplifies operations by eliminating the need for additional waste rock, enhancing the feasibility and reliability of industrial implementation, while also improving ore recovery rates and resource utilization [2]. - The technology reduces the cost of filling abandoned mines by 3.5 to 4 yuan per cubic meter and decreases tailings storage costs by 7.2 to 10 yuan per ton, with ore recovery rates increasing to 86%-89% [2]. Group 2 - The technology has been successfully utilized in large domestic phosphate filling systems, and the company aims to focus on iterative upgrades to support industry transformation and integration into new development patterns [3].
